Strong display from Suns live on BBC Sport.
WBBL Championship
Sevenoaks Suns 81 (22,41,62) (Pedersen 23, Nikitinaite 16, Carr 14)
Cardiff Met Archers 47 (9,21,38) (Fritz 19, Wagstaff/Shanahan 8)
Sevenoaks Suns produced a dominant display in front of the BBC Sport cameras as they defeated Cardiff Met Archers 81-47 at Surrey Sports Park.
Anne Pedersen top scored with a game-high 23 points whilst adding 11 rebounds with Cat Carr coming close to a triple-double with 14 points, 10 boards and eight assists.
There was little between the two teams in a tightly contested opening six minutes with Cardiff edging ahead at 8-9.
However, Sevenoaks finished the first quarter with a 14-0 run and back-to-back scores from Gabby Nikitinaite made it 30-15 midway through the second.
The lead continued to grow and the Suns went into half-time with a 20-point cushion with Pedersen already up to 17 points along with seven rebounds.
A 15-2 start to the third pushed Sevenoaks out of sight, but the visitors continued to battle and put together a strong finish to the period with Fritz moving to 15 points before finishing with 19.
Renee Busch netted a triple to open the scoring in the fourth and Sevenoaks went on to win the final quarter by 10 to complete a convincing victory and improve to 6-4 in the league.
Both teams return to action tomorrow with Cardiff hosting Caledonia Pride and the Suns visiting Leicester Riders.
